One of the scripts on my system is the popular IBOL (interBBS OneLine
This will print an ANSI header regardless of terminal emulation, and Python is not very well documented on the Mystic wiki. What I'd reall do is detect terminal emulation and either print the .ANS if ANSI emu in effect, otherwise print the ASC, but I have no idea how to determi this in Python.
What I want to do is determine the terminal emulation and put an if-t statement either selecting the .ANS or .ASC file accordingly.To determine yourself if you need ANS or ASC, you can use mci2str('SI') which will return ASCII or ANSI.
* Origin: TheForze - bbs.theforze.eu:23 (21:3/126)
Sysop: | Angel Ripoll |
---|---|
Location: | Madrid, Spain |
Users: | 2 |
Nodes: | 8 (0 / 8) |
Uptime: | 34:25:38 |
Calls: | 908 |
Files: | 66 |
Messages: | 70,168 |